Ed Brantley being heard on the radio may now be in our rear view mirrors but Ed is still at WIVK all these decades later!

When I first went on the air at WIVK as an 18 year old UT freshman, Ed was hosting the 1-4p slot and WIVK simulcast their FM 107.7 and AM 850 signals.

Back in '76 the line up featured 6-10a Claude Tomlinson, 10-1p Jimmy Vineyard, 1-4p Ed, 4-7p Bobby Dentom, 7-12a Tony Eubanks (and happy birthday to Tony on Tuesday), and Terry Womack overnight...Mike Hammond, Jean Ash, Dan Bell, Dave Young and Bob Kesling were all there too.

When Booby gave up drive time, Your Dave took over afternoons and then Ed hosted that slot for many years.
